## Tax-Rate Lookup Cache

The Quillbrook service caches jurisdiction tax rates fetched from RateForge, our internal rates API. Entries expire after six hours; a background sweeper in `cache/sweep.go` evicts stale rows. If you see stale rates in invoices, flush the cache via the admin endpoint rather than restarting the pod, since restarts drop in-flight lookups. The sweeper and the fetcher share one credential, stored in the Vaultlet path noted in the runbook. For local development against the RateForge staging tier, use the key below.

app token of bagag-yagag = kto4_PobH

# Log sampling for the Wrennet notification service
# This service emits roughly 40k log lines per minute at peak, so we
# sample INFO at 5% and keep WARN/ERROR at 100%. If support needs full
# traces for an incident, flip sample_rate to 1.0 for no more than one
# hour — the sink fills quickly. Sampled logs are written to the store below.

replica DSN, yadup-hahig: mongodb://gilys_svc:Mx@db-5f8f.norvasoft.internal:5432/eliion

Subject: Heads up — schema registry key rotation today

Hi support crew,

Quick note: we're rotating the access key for Eventrix, our event schema registry, this afternoon. Any tooling that validates payloads against registered schemas will need the new key, otherwise lookups will start failing around 4pm. Dashboards may show brief blips — nothing to panic about.

Please update your local configs and the shared support scripts before then. Ping the platform channel if anything breaks.

The new key for Eventrix is below.

gateway credential: vxb7-VKxkMeC